Transaction 34a3517a83fa220e5c7445d7360e5dd601aaacca7410c5564c1255458d080026

3 Input
2 Outputs
  • 34a3517a83fa220e5c7445d7360e5dd601aaacca7410c5564c1255458d080026:0
  • value  1874927
    address  3PPxrJe1eWwqCZpYZyM5bRJ14oSyJqBkUr
  • 34a3517a83fa220e5c7445d7360e5dd601aaacca7410c5564c1255458d080026:1
  • value  1089396
    address  bc1q95es5nycvfdxvvxz8ue2klkpeurxclsjsatg4h